"In the night, images" – amazing (and free) end of year show at the Grand Palais, from 18th – 31st December 2008
To close the European Cultural Season of the French presidency of the European Union, this exceptional event will last just fourteen nights, with the façade, floor, walls and glass roof of the huge Grand Palais nave illuminated by a massive collection of artistic projections… A seriously impressive show to enjoy as soon as the sun goes down…

Photos, films, videos, interactive installations, projections by artists from all over Europe… This audiovisual multimedia installation shines the spotlight on the technological innovations of the last ten years, with more than 140 works projected onto the floor, wall, alcoves, glass roof and even exterior of the building.
The event is curated by Le Fresnoy – the National Studio of contemporary art, based in Tourcoing and dedicated to audiovisual and multimedia artforms. If you saw the last epic illumination of the Grand Palais back in 2005, you know that this is an event not to be missed, if only for the sheer scale of the thing…

Here’s all the essential information for « In the night, images » (« Dans la nuit, des images ») at the Grand Palais
When: 18th – 31st December 2008
Where: Grand Palais, 3 avenue du Général Eisenhower, 75008 Paris, métro Champs-Élysées-Clemenceau (lines 1 & 13). Bus n°s 28, 32, 42, 49, 72, 73, 80, 83 & 93
Opening hours: every day from 5pm – 1am, except 31st December until 9pm only
Entrance price: entrance is free for everyone
